Commercial mulching services involve applying a layer of mulch material to landscape beds, planting areas, or large outdoor spaces. This process typically includes spreading organic or inorganic mulch evenly over soil surfaces to improve the appearance of the property and provide a protective barrier. Mulching helps suppress weed growth, retain soil moisture, regulate soil temperature, and enhance the overall aesthetic of commercial and residential properties alike. Local contractors experienced in mulching can customize the type and depth of mulch to meet the specific needs of each property, ensuring a neat and professional finish.
These services are particularly valuable for addressing common landscape problems such as weed invasion, soil erosion, and excessive moisture loss. Over time, unmulched areas can become overrun with weeds that compete with desired plants for nutrients and water. Mulching creates a barrier that makes weed germination and growth more difficult, reducing maintenance efforts. Additionally, mulch helps prevent soil erosion caused by heavy rain or wind, especially on sloped properties. For properties with shrub beds, flower beds, or large landscaped areas, professional mulching can improve plant health and reduce the need for frequent weeding and watering.

The overview below groups typical Commercial Mulching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Mulching Projects - Typical costs for small-scale mulching jobs, such as garden beds or small landscaping areas,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and type of mulch used.
Medium-sized Mulching Jobs - Larger landscape areas or multiple beds can c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for residential properties and often involve more material and labor, but most fall within this range.
Large Commercial Projects - Commercial mulching projects or extensive landscaping can range from $1,500 to $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ex jobs tend to push into higher tiers, though many projects stay within moderate cost bands.
Full Mulching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ing mulch can cost $1,000 to $3,000 depending on the area size and mulch type. Such projects are less common but may reach higher costs for extensive commercial or landscape overhaul j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
